2024年全球兽用抗菌药物敏感性检测市场规模为411亿美元,预计2030年将以6.03%的复合年增长率成长至584亿美元。兽用抗菌药物敏感性检测(AST)包括用于确定细菌对抗菌药物敏感性的体外方法,从而使兽医专业人员能够选择最佳治疗方案并监测抗菌药物抗药性的发展。该市场的成长主要受全球动物群体中抗菌药物抗药性日益普遍以及对动物源性食品需求不断增长的驱动。

主要市场驱动因素

动物抗菌素抗药性(AMR)的威胁是兽用抗菌素敏感性检测市场发展的关键驱动因素。抗生素滥用导致抗药性菌株的出现,使治疗更加复杂,也更需要精准的诊断工具。

主要市场挑战

先进或自动化抗菌药物敏感性测试(AST)系统及其专用试剂的高昂成本,严重阻碍了全球兽医抗菌药物敏感性测试市场的成长。这一经济障碍直接限制了这些现代诊断技术的应用,尤其是在小型兽医诊所、独立诊所和发展中地区(资本支出预算有限)的诊所中。

主要市场趋势

全球兽用抗菌药物敏感性检测市场受到「同一健康」理念下监测协调日益重视的显着影响。该理念认识到人类、动物和环境健康之间的相互关联,从而推动协调一致的努力来监测和应对抗菌药物抗药性。

The Global Veterinary Antimicrobial Susceptibility Testing Market, valued at USD 41.10 Billion in 2024, is projected to experience a CAGR of 6.03% to reach USD 58.40 Billion by 2030. Veterinary Antimicrobial Susceptibility Testing (AST) encompasses in vitro methods used to determine bacterial susceptibility to antimicrobial agents, thereby enabling veterinary professionals to select optimal treatments and monitor the development of antimicrobial resistance. The market's growth is fundamentally driven by the escalating global prevalence of antimicrobial resistance in animal populations and the increasing demand for animal-derived food products.

Key Market Drivers

The threat of antimicrobial resistance (AMR) in animals is a pivotal driver for the veterinary antimicrobial susceptibility testing market. Antibiotic misuse has fostered resistant bacterial strains, complicating treatment and necessitating precise diagnostic tools. Veterinary antimicrobial susceptibility testing offers crucial insights into pathogen profiles and their sensitivity to antimicrobials, enabling informed treatment and responsible stewardship. The urgent need to monitor and mitigate resistant microbe spread directly fuels demand for advanced AST solutions.

Key Market Challenges

The substantial cost associated with advanced or automated Antimicrobial Susceptibility Testing (AST) systems and their specialized reagents represents a significant impediment to the growth of the Global Veterinary Antimicrobial Susceptibility Testing Market. This financial barrier directly limits the adoption of these modern diagnostic technologies, particularly among smaller veterinary practices, independent clinics, and those operating in developing regions where capital expenditure budgets are constrained. The high initial investment, coupled with ongoing costs for maintenance and proprietary reagents, makes it challenging for many veterinary professionals to acquire and utilize these crucial tools.

Key Market Trends

The Global Veterinary Antimicrobial Susceptibility Testing Market is significantly influenced by the growing emphasis on One Health harmonization of surveillance. This approach recognizes the interconnectedness of human, animal, and environmental health, driving coordinated efforts to monitor and combat antimicrobial resistance. Such harmonization ensures a more comprehensive understanding of resistance patterns across species, enabling more effective interventions and policy development.
